About this experience
Escape the busy streets of Prague and enjoy a peaceful winter countryside trip, perfect for all ages and fitness levels. Experience tailored just for you. Explore the authentic CZ countryside with knowledgeable local guides who will share fascinating insights about Czech history, culture, and daily life. You can choose from this highlights: - Visit a family farm to feed & pet cows and taste cheese - Explore a 200-year-old Jewish cemetery - Enjoy wine tasting in local vineyards - Visit one of six nearby Gothic castle ruins - Drive through charming villages - See wildlife such as deers & mouflons in a large game reserve - Try your luck panning for Czech garnets - Admire stunning and far-reaching views of the rolling hills of the Bohemian Highlands - Enjoy a traditional lunch with Czech beer, liqueurs, and wine. Whether you prefer a scenic drive or a short walk, or only an easy going drive in the comfort of a warm car interior. The trip is fully customizable to your preferences.

What you'll see and do
Johann W - Zamecke vinarstvi Trebivlice
A luxurious Czech winery featuring the most modern wine production technology for traditional European grape varieties. Wine tasting is available on-site. We highly recommend visiting the stunning vineyards with breathtaking views. One is located beneath a Gothic castle, while the other is enhanced by the charm of an old Jewish cemetery
60 minutes here
Kocourov
A cozy local pub offering a selection of traditional dishes, Pilsner beer, and Kocour beer from a small brewery in Northern Bohemia. This establishment boasts a view of four different Gothic castles
30 minutes here
A small family farm where you can feed and pet friendly Jersey cows. Cheese tasting and sales are available on-site
30 minutes here · Admission included
A viewpoint overlooking the canyon of the Elbe River, a truly breathtaking natural wonder created by nature in the volcanic mountains of the Bohemian Central Highlands. There is also a Czech restaurant on-site offering a diverse selection of traditional Czech dishes.
30 minutes here

What a great experience!!
Off Road Safari was the perfect guide to take us through the Czech countryside and explore volcanic landscape, vineyards, castles, small villages and even a stop in a pub for a taste of their own beer. The day started off with a pickup from a driver at our Airbnb around 10am. From there we were taken to meet our guide, Martin at Johann W winery where we tasted a white wine to start the trip. Around 11:30am we were off to learn more about the vineyards, the areas the Germans occupied during WWII, the history of the towns and much much more. Never did we think we could learn so much from a “wine-tour”. Martin our guide was great – he knew EVERYTHING about the area even that there was a shell that was built into the wall from when the Czech Republic was covered by ocean. Now that’s one old shell! He knew the best places that you wouldn’t even find in travel books. more on twinswithoriginality.com
